Herpes


Symptoms: 1 - 2 visits to the clinic

Small painful blisters (cold sores) around the mouth and genital area.
Discharge from the anus.
Pain when pissing.
Irritation on the lips, anus and genitals.
Flu-like symptoms as the infection spreads.

Treatment: 1 - 2 visits to the clinic

The treatments for herpes infections include oral medication and topical cream. The location, length of time infected, and age of the patient often play a role in determining the exact dosage and combination of traditional substances. The alternative herpes treatments are often more successful in preventing outbreaks, than diminishing active infections. It should be noted that little research exists to support alternative therapies, whether for preventative or active conditions. Both traditional and alternative treatments are aimed at helping to cut down on the length of time symptoms are present, but do not automatically make the infectin go away.

Prevention:

Herpes is a virus passed on through sexual contact, anal and oral. You should
not have sexual contact until the sores have healed.
Using condoms will reduce the risk of infection.
